Motilal Oswal Report

We attended a webinar and conducted channel checks across multiple apparel retailers to ascertain current business trends in the segment.

Growth for apparel retailers is far weaker than other sectors with Q2 FY21 average revenues down 45-55%.

However, month-on-month growth has improved consistently with Q2 FY21 exit run-rate at 65-70% and October 2020 at 75-80%.

Sluggish recovery and sticky inventory is creating liquidity woes. Thus, last year’s trend of store additions has reversed to store closures.
